TimetableView
TimetableView copied to clipboard
Solution for "Could not find com.github.tlaabs:TimetableView:1.0.3-fx1" error
In my case,
insert maven { url 'https://jitpack.io' }
to the inside of repositories{ } in settings.gradle, and then it works well.
public class schedule_test_activity extends AppCompatActivity { @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.schedule_test); TimetableView timetable = findViewById(R.id.timetable); ArrayList<Schedule> schedules = new ArrayList<Schedule>(); Schedule schedule = new Schedule(); schedule.setClassTitle("Data Structure"); // sets subject schedule.setClassPlace("IT-601"); // sets place schedule.setProfessorName("Won Kim"); // sets professor schedule.setStartTime(new Time(10,0)); // sets the beginning of class time (hour,minute) schedule.setEndTime(new Time(13,30)); // sets the end of class time (hour,minute) schedules.add(schedule); //.. add one or more schedules timetable.add(schedules); timetable.setOnStickerSelectEventListener(new TimetableView.OnStickerSelectedListener() { @Override public void OnStickerSelected(int idx, ArrayList<Schedule> schedules) { Log.e("temp", "time : " + schedules.get(idx).getStartTime().getHour() + " : " + schedules.get(idx).getStartTime().getMinute()); } }); } }
it works well